To provide a technique which allows for appropriately searching for a travel route that is less of a burden on a driver driving a host vehicle.SOLUTION: A travel route search device provided herein is configured to search for a travel route for a host vehicle from a departure point to a destination. The travel route search device comprises an acquisition unit and a search unit. The acquisition unit acquires regionality information pertaining to regions through which candidate travel routes pass. The search unit searches for a travel route in consideration of the regionality information.SELECTED DRAWING: Figure 1
